Our Education Programme
Set in a 900 acre estate of farmland and woodland, Godinton House and Gardens provides the chance to discover, explore and learn in an inspiring and safe environment.
We offer a broad range of learning activities for schools and other community groups all year round, with opportunities to explore the house, gardens and wider estate. These include one-off whole day visits and Enrichment Programmes, which are regular blocks of sessions for smaller groups. As part of our charitable aims, we are able to offer fully subsidised visits to local groups, including transport costs, in most cases.

Our Education Programme has been running in its current format for three wonderful years, and we are in a fortunate position to be able to look back on what’s working well and plan the next exciting steps for our programme!
To create a deeper, longer-lasting impact for local children, we are shifting our focus toward running more regular Enrichment Programmes throughout the year while offering fewer one-day class visits. Our Enrichment Programmes enable the same, small group of children to visit on a regular basis and are themed around topics such as Planting, Art, Conservation and History.
Because demand for our programme has grown so rapidly, our class visit slots for the 2026–2027 academic year are now completely full, and we are no longer able to accept new bookings for these visits.
Moving forward, our Enrichment Programmes will run in six-week blocks for smaller groups of 14 children. This focused setting gives students the space to build confidence, gain new skills, and enjoy unique experiences outside the classroom. Best of all, these programmes are fully subsidised—including transport costs. To ensure every local school has an equal opportunity to participate, we will be introducing a simple application form.
